Panasonic’s Toughbook series is filled with several rugged laptops and tablets that are meant for industrial use. They’ve also recently added a new notebook called the Toughbook S9 in this rugged series. The Panasonic Toughbook S9 is dubbed as the world’s lightest and ruggedest 12.1-inch notebook that comes with built-in DVD drive and weighs exactly 3 lbs or 1.4kg.

SSD is super fast in read and write speeds. But the downside with most SSDs is they use a SATA interface that will impose some limitations to its bandwidth. Now, OCZ has announced its IBIS SSD, which uses its proprietary HSDL interface to bypass the bandwidth limitation of SATA interface and allows it to achieve a total bandwidth of 2GBps (1 Gigabyte up and 1 Gigabyte down per second).

There are currently two form factors for the Windows Phone 7-powered smart phones, which are classified as Chassis 1 and Chassis 2. The Chassis 1 is the kind of device like the LG C900 or GW910 which has a 800×480 screen with an optional slide-out keyboard.
And the Chassis 2 is now reportedly to show resemblance to a BlackBerry device or Nokia E series smart phones, which has a 480 x 320 screen and leave room for a physical QWERTY on the front of the device.
Microsoft also has expectation at launch, that most WP7 smartphones will come with majority of the Chassis 1 with large touchscreen. While the Chassis 2, BlackBerry-like will be coming later. Chassis 2 WP7 will also come in the form of packing sliding QWERTY plus touch, which will be more Palm-Treo-like.
